Cappel
Cappel is a borough of Marburg in Hesse. Cappel has about 6,980 residents.- Type: Village with 6,980 residents
- Description: borough of Marburg, Germany
- Also known as: “Cappel (Marburg)” and “Cappel, Marburg”

Wittstrauch
Peak
Wittstrauch is a lower summit of the Frauenberg, Hesse, Germany. Many of its trees were damaged by Kyrill in early 2007 as you can see in the photo.

Marburg
Photo: Gerold Rosenberg,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Marburg is a small university town north of Frankfurt in the Lahn valley, Hesse. The castle on the hill, the university's historical buildings and the old city are the top sights of the city.
